Ciclo de vida de desarrollo de software SDLC: una guía completa

Las pruebas de rendimiento consisten en comprobar el rendimiento del sistema en diferentes situaciones. El objetivo principal de esta fase de las pruebas es garantizar que el sistema funcione bien en varios escenarios que podrían afectar a la experiencia del usuario. Hay varios tipos diferentes de pruebas de rendimiento, como las pruebas de carga, las pruebas de resistencia, las pruebas de picos y las pruebas de estrés. El siguiente tipo de metodología de prueba funcional es la prueba de integración.

  • En este artículo, le diremos qué son exactamente las pruebas A/B, le daremos un ejemplo y le guiaremos a través de 13 herramientas que puede leveredad para realizar pruebas A/B de su sitio web con facilidad.
  • LoadRunner se puede ejecutar de forma independiente o agrupado por varios usuarios a través de la empresa.rise versión.
  • Implementar unidades de QA  estratégicas, con un liderazgo adecuado en la gestión de proyectos de calidad se convierte en un desafío tan vital como la propia innovación para el crecimiento de una empresa.
  • Con esta reestructuración, Google busca “trabajar con mayor enfoque y claridad” y fortalecer el circuito de retroalimentación entre modelos, productos y usuarios.

Esto incluye la elaboración de casos de prueba que cubran una amplia gama de escenarios, desde el funcionamiento bajo condiciones normales hasta el manejo de situaciones excepcionales. Asimismo, es vital asegurar la independencia de las pruebas para evitar interacciones inesperadas y garantizar la repetibilidad de los https://noesfm.com/conoces-los-frameworks-modernos-una-guia-para-utilizarlos-en-el-desarrollo-web/ resultados. Testim es un auto inteligenteated herramienta de prueba de software que utiliza el aprendizaje automático para acelerar el diseño, la ejecución y el mantenimiento de la automatización.ated casos de prueba. Los casos de prueba se pueden ejecutar en múltiples platformularios, incluidos dispositivos móviles.

Mejores Prácticas en Pruebas Unitarias de software

A medida que las mejoras de software crecen y se hacen cada vez más grandes, coinciden con productos de alta calidad. En consecuencia, las pruebas de software son cada vez más avanzadas y ahora son una parte integral del proceso de desarrollo de software. Y lo que es más importante, los candidatos a carreras en desarrollo y pruebas deben centrarse en las habilidades de prueba y construir una carrera en este campo especializado. Hay todo un sector de la industria del desarrollo de software dedicado a la construcción de plataformas o herramientas de pruebas automatizadas.

  • En Testing IT contamos con una amplia experiencia en el diseño, ejecución y evaluación de pruebas de software, sin importar la industria o las necesidades de nuestros clientes.
  • En resumen, se realizan pruebas de rendimiento para verificar el rendimiento del sitio web.
  • Girar la cabeza empowers equipos de ingeniería, control de calidad, operaciones y productos para garantizar experiencias digitales óptimas en todos los canales de entrega durante todo el ciclo de vida de desarrollo.
  • Pero con un aumento en complexidad, los requisitos sufren numerosos cambios y evolucionan continuamente.

Generalmente es buena idea realizar pruebas de este tipo ante nuevos lanzamientos y/o refactorizaciones importantes en el código. Las pruebas de regresión verifican un conjunto de escenarios que funcionaron correctamente en el pasado, para asegurar que continúen así. Las pruebas end-to-end son muy útiles, pero son costosas de realizar; y pueden ser difíciles de mantener cuando son automatizadas. A veces existe cierta confusión entre “integration tests” y “functional tests”, ya que ambos requieren que múltiples componentes interactúen entre sí. Y así el tiempo avanza y no aprendemos las diferencias entre los tipos de testing que existen.

Pruebas de accesibilidad

También debe recopilar periódicamente sus comentarios y ajustarlos en consecuencia para garantizar que todo funcione de acuerdo con las necesidades del cliente y sus effortA los s se les paga bien. Los ¿Conoces los frameworks modernos? Una guía para utilizarlos en el desarrollo web equipos pueden discutir los requisitos y luego planificar eficazmente para cumplirlos. El completo process del desarrollo de software está diseñado teniendo en cuenta los requisitos de los clientes.

pruebas de desarrollo de software

Menu

01777 053 126